Countries around the world are feeling the impact of the conflict and the resulting energy price shock.
Read More
Countries around the world are feeling the impact of the conflict and the resulting energy price shock.
Read More
© 2023 -2024 Geneva Times| Desgined & Developed by Immanuel Kolwin